Once a year, in cool dry weeks of late winter, Arabica coffee trees growing high in Guatemala's highlands flower. Thousands of small white five-petal blossoms open all at once, filling air with scent between jasmine and something warmer, richer, harder to name. It lasts only weeks before cherries set. In that window, bees are ready... and what they bring back is one of the world's most unusual, sought-after varietal honeys. Coffee blossom honey comes exclusively from blossom nectar, not beans or roast... the blossom itself. The result surprises almost everyone tasting it for the first time. It's lighter than expected... warm, clear extra-light amber that glows. Smooth, silky texture. Flavor unfolds in layers: bright florals, ripe stone fruit (apricot, peach), caramel warmth, hints of vanilla, whisper of lavender. One detail makes this genuinely unique: coffee blossom nectar contains naturally occurring trace caffeine, carrying through into the honey. Not enough to replace morning coffee... but enough to make this more than a honey with a pretty story.
